The benzofuro[2,3-b]pyridine scaffold, functionalized with methyl groups, offers a promising platform for developing materials with tailored electronic behavior. Beyond OLEDs, such derivatives can be explored for use in organic field-effect transistors (OFETs), organic photovoltaic cells (OPVs), and even as components in novel sensor technologies. The inherent conjugation and the presence of nitrogen atoms within the heterocyclic rings can facilitate efficient charge transport and interactions with specific analytes or light wavelengths, respectively.
